What Happens If Rain Gutters Are Not Kept Clean?

Gutters need to be cleaned at least two times a year to guarantee ideal performance and longevity.

American Society of Home Inspectors states: "Like all other components and systems in your home, gutters require regular maintenance to ensure they are working properly."

In colder climates, the water trapped in gutters can freeze. This results in the formation of ice dams, which can damage the gutters and even lead to leaks inside the property by pushing ice under roof shingles.

Moreover, the added weight of debris and trapped water can cause gutters to sag or break away from their attachments. Neglecting to keep your gutters clean can lead to structural, aesthetic, and health issues, emphasizing the importance of regular maintenance.

Guidelines For Cleaning Frequency

Residential Property:

If you don’t have any trees around the property, an annual cleaning should be sufficient. If you have several trees, you will need to have them cleaned at least 2 times per year. If you have a lot of trees, you would need them cleaned no less than four times per year.

Industrial Or Commercial Property:

Most industrial and commercial properties are fine with an annual cleaning, but care needs to be taken if there are trees around the property.

Apartment Or Condo:

Our general suggestion for most apartments and condos is to have the gutters cleaned on a semi-annual basis. On average, these types of properties contain more trees than industrial or commercial properties but generally less than residential properties.

Important Facts About Rain Gutters and Gutter Cleaning

What Do Rain Gutters Do?

Gutter gather water from the roofing, directing it far from the foundation to prevent potential damage. Their fundamental purpose is to guard the home's structural integrity by guaranteeing water drains efficiently, helping prevent accumulation and the negative repercussions of mold and mildew. Additionally, by keeping a clean course for water, gutters prevent debris like leaves, branches, twigs, and dirt from settling on roofing shingles.

University of Californian Department of Agriculture and Natural Resources states: “Gutters play a role in providing a means of collecting and directing rainwater from the roof into downspouts, and then away from the house.

In the US, up to .044 gallons (200 milliliters) of rain can fall per minute per square foot of roof area. On a 2000-square-foot roof, that’s 88 gallons (400 liters) of rainwater per minute!

How Do Gutters and Downspouts Get Clogged?

Gutters and downspouts end up being plugged mostly due to the accumulation of deb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t. In time, these materials accumulate and slow the movement of water, causing backups. Insects and rodents can also contribute to clogs, constructing nests and leaving behind waste. Furthermore, in cold latitudes, snow and ice can be an element; as they melt and refreeze, they can prevent the normal water flow.

The reasons for slow or stopped up gutters and downspouts are varied, however understanding them is indispensable to guaranteeing effective home care.

What are the Consequences of Clogged Gutters?

Water Damage: Overflowing water can destroy the home's siding, fascia, and foundation.

Roofing Damage: Pooled water can rot timbered roof structures and damage roof shingles.

Basement Flooding: Poor water drainage can bring about water build-up around the foundation, causing basements to flood.

Bug Infestations: Stagnant water draws in insects like mosquitoes, rodents, and wasps.

Landscape Erosion: Overflows can destroy gardens and destroy plants.

Mold and Mildew Growth: Moist environments help with the development of mold and mildew, which may be dangerous to health.

Gutter Damage: The weight of trapped debris can cause gutters to sag, pull away, and even crack.

Ice Dams: In cold environments, trapped rainwater can freeze and form ice dams that further block water flow.

Decreased Property Value: Structural and cosmetic damages caused by blocked gutters can cut down on the home's resale value.

Fixing gutter obstructions immediately is imperative to prevent these damaging outcomes on your home.

How Can You Tell Your Gutters are Blocked?

  1. Overflowing Water: When it rains, water overflows the edges of the gutters rather than continuing through downspouts.
  2. Sagging Gutters: Excess weight from trapped debris can trigger gutters to droop or bend.
  3. Stagnant Water Pools: Areas of standing water or wet patches near the foundation of your home.
  4. Birds or Pests: Recurring activity of birds, bugs, or insects near your gutters may be an indicator of nesting or standing water.
  5. Visible Debris: Overhanging leaves, branches, or other debris sticking out from the top of gutters.
  6. Plants Growing: Small plants or weeds growing from the gutters.
  7. Drips or Sounds: The sound of dripping or trickling water from gutters when it's not raining.
  8. Stains on Siding: Watermarks, mold, or mildew on the exterior siding of your house, specifically underneath the gutters.
  9. Eroded Landscape: Gully formation or destroyed landscaping straight below the gutters.
  10. Peeling Paint: Peeling or bubbling paint on your house near the gutters due to constant water exposure.

Do Gutter Guards Help In Reducing Blockages?

A gutter guard is a protective mesh or cover created to prevent leaves, debris, and bugs from entering and obstructing the gutters. However, while the concept sounds beneficial, there are negative aspects to take into consideration. First off, the initial cost of installation can be expensive for many homeowners. The second thing is, a significant number of products on the market do not perform as advertised, permitting debris to collect or causing water to overshoot the gutters..

Lerablog.org, in their article “The Pros and Cons of Gutter Guards”, states: “They aren’t 100% maintenance free-your gutters will still need cleaning.”
